Guidewire Software (NYSE:GWRE) CEO Michael George Rosenbaum Sells 1,200 Shares

Guidewire Software, Inc. (NYSE:GWREGet Free Report) CEO Michael George Rosenbaum sold 1,200 shares of Guidewire Software stock in a transaction on Monday, August 17th. The shares were sold at an average price of $172.88, for a total transaction of $207,456.00.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er owned 188,976 shares in the company, valued at $32,670,170.88. The trade was a 0.63%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the SEC, which is available at this hyperlink.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Guidewire Software Company Profile

Guidewire Software, Inc develops software products and cloud services for property and casualty (P&C) insurance carriers. Headquartered in San Mateo, California, the company’s offerings are designed to help insurers manage the core functions of their business—policy administration, billing and claims—while supporting digital engagement, analytics and operational modernization.

Guidewire’s core product portfolio is commonly known as the InsuranceSuite, which includes PolicyCenter for policy administration, BillingCenter for billing and receivables, and ClaimCenter for claims management.
